FDC/aerofilter Unveils Advanced New Filter System at Anaheim, HAI 2009

Novato, CA, February 16, 2008 - IBF Industry leader FDC/aerofilter announced today that it was unveiling an Advanced New Filter System at HAI 2009, and would have it on display at their booth.
FDC/aerofilter Vice President & Director of Certification Russell Goulden noted: "This new system is the one that many customers throughout the world have been waiting on, and will provide the highest levels of protection, with the latest benefits in filter monitoring".
FDC/aerofilter President Andrew Rowen was very proud of the company's latest achievement, and was quick to advise "This filter system will have the lightest weight impact on the aircraft for any filter system and will provide an aerodynamically clean, sleek look, but for any more, you will have to come to the booth and see it for yourself..." FDC/aerofilter Prototype Engineer / Designer Ian Burnham said "I am very pleased with this creation, after the many hours of hard work, we have created something we do not believe can be equaled, bettered in look, and is in perfect harmony with this aircraft". FDC/aerofilter systems provide total engine protection for turbine helicopters under all conditions, increasing safety, reducing maintenance costs, eliminating FOD and erosion.
